Master Thesis: Data-driven Optimal Control of an Additive Manufacturing Process
Aufgaben:
- Conduct a literature review on data-driven control and optimization methods in additive manufacturing, specifically focusing on Wire Arc Additive Manufacturing (WAAM) processes
- Define the specific gaps in current WAAM process control research, particularly in data-driven control approaches (e.g., the lack of robust models, challenges in control of melt pool heat, layer height consistency)
- Gather data on process parameters and outputs from experiments
- Use the collected data to train an LSTM model that accurately represents the WAAM process dynamics for use in a Model Predictive Control (MPC) framework
- Develop an MPC strategy for the WAAM process, using the LSTM plant model as the basis for predictive control
- Assess model performance
